
在Excel中汇总分数的方法包括使用SUM函数、SUMIF函数、数据透视表、以及自定义VBA宏来实现。 其中,SUMIF函数是最常用且高效的方法之一,因为它允许你根据特定条件对范围内的数值进行汇总。
Excel作为一种强大的数据管理和分析工具,提供了多种方法来汇总分数。接下来我们将深入探讨上述方法,教你如何在实际工作中高效地汇总分数。
一、SUM函数
1.1 基本用法
SUM函数是Excel中最基本的汇总函数,用于对一系列数值进行加总。其基本语法为:
=SUM(number1, [number2], ...)
例如,如果你有一列分数在A1到A10单元格中,你可以使用以下公式来汇总这些分数:
=SUM(A1:A10)
1.2 多范围加总
SUM函数还可以用于加总多个不连续的范围。例如,如果你的分数分布在A列和C列,你可以使用以下公式:
=SUM(A1:A10, C1:C10)
这种方法适用于简单的加总需求,但如果需要根据特定条件进行汇总,SUMIF函数会更为适用。
二、SUMIF函数
2.1 基本用法
SUMIF函数用于根据特定条件对一系列数值进行加总。其基本语法为:
=SUMIF(range, criteria, [sum_range])
- range: 条件判断范围
- criteria: 条件
- sum_range: 要汇总的范围(可选)
例如,如果你想要汇总A列中所有大于60的分数,可以使用以下公式:
=SUMIF(A1:A10, ">60")
2.2 多条件汇总
如果你需要根据多个条件进行汇总,可以使用SUMIFS函数。其语法为:
=SUMIFS(sum_range, criteria_range1, criteria1, [criteria_range2, criteria2], ...)
例如,如果你想要汇总A列中大于60且B列中等于“通过”的分数,可以使用以下公式:
=SUMIFS(A1:A10, A1:A10, ">60", B1:B10, "通过")
三、数据透视表
3.1 创建数据透视表
数据透视表是Excel中强大的数据分析工具,可以帮助你快速汇总和分析大量数据。以下是创建数据透视表的步骤:
- 选择数据源区域。
- 点击“插入”选项卡,然后选择“数据透视表”。
- 在弹出的窗口中选择放置数据透视表的位置(新工作表或现有工作表)。
- 在右侧的字段列表中拖动需要汇总的字段到“值”区域。
3.2 数据透视表中的汇总
在数据透视表中,你可以根据需要对数据进行分组、筛选和汇总。例如,你可以将“分数”字段拖到“值”区域,并将其汇总方式设置为“求和”,这样就可以快速得到分数的总和。
四、自定义VBA宏
4.1 基本概念
VBA(Visual Basic for Applications)是Excel中的一种编程语言,可以帮助你实现复杂的数据处理和自动化任务。通过编写VBA宏,你可以自定义汇总分数的方式。
4.2 示例代码
以下是一段简单的VBA代码,用于汇总A列中大于60的分数:
Sub SumScores()
Dim rng As Range
Dim cell As Range
Dim sum As Double
Set rng = Range("A1:A10")
sum = 0
For Each cell In rng
If cell.Value > 60 Then
sum = sum + cell.Value
End If
Next cell
MsgBox "总和: " & sum
End Sub
你可以根据需要修改这段代码,以适应不同的汇总条件和数据范围。
五、总结
在Excel中,汇总分数的方法多种多样,包括使用SUM函数、SUMIF函数、数据透视表和自定义VBA宏。SUMIF函数是最常用且高效的方法之一,因为它允许你根据特定条件对范围内的数值进行汇总。数据透视表则是一个强大的数据分析工具,可以帮助你快速汇总和分析大量数据,而VBA宏则适用于需要自定义汇总方式的复杂任务。
通过掌握这些方法,你可以在Excel中高效地汇总分数,提高工作效率。无论是简单的加总还是复杂的条件汇总,Excel都能为你提供强大的支持。
相关问答FAQs:
1. 如何在Excel中汇总分数?
在Excel中汇总分数,可以使用SUM函数来实现。首先,选中要汇总的分数所在的单元格范围,然后在公式栏输入“=SUM(选中的单元格范围)”,按下回车键即可得到汇总后的分数总和。
2. 我想在Excel中汇总不同类别的分数,应该如何操作?
如果要在Excel中汇总不同类别的分数,可以使用SUMIF函数来实现。首先,在一个单独的列中,列出不同的类别。然后,在另一个列中,输入对应类别的分数。最后,在需要汇总的地方,使用SUMIF函数来指定要汇总的类别,并选中对应的分数范围,按下回车键即可得到该类别的分数总和。
3. 我想在Excel中汇总分数并计算平均值,应该如何操作?
如果要在Excel中汇总分数并计算平均值,可以使用SUM和AVERAGE函数来实现。首先,选中要汇总的分数所在的单元格范围,然后使用SUM函数计算总和,将结果放在一个单独的单元格中。接着,使用AVERAGE函数计算平均值,将结果放在另一个单独的单元格中。这样就可以同时得到分数的总和和平均值了。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4327151